Abstract

Chemokine-like factor (CKLF)-like MARVEL transmembrane domain containing protein 6 (CMTM6) is a ubiquitously expressed protein, which plays a critical role in the stability of programmed death-ligand 1. However, the expression of CMTM6 in a variety of cancer pathological tissues is not clear. Therefore, 109 patients who were diagnosed with nonsmall cell lung cancer (NSCLC) and underwent surgical resection were included in this retrospective study. The expression of CMTM6 in NSCLC patients' tissue samples were measured by immunohistochemistry and the results showed that 60 cases (55.05%) had high CMTM6 expression. The chi-square test showed that the expression of CMTM6 in NSCLC was significantly related to smoking (p = 0.017) and differentiation (p = 0.029). The Kaplan-Meier survival analysis suggested that the high expression of CMTM6 was associated with better prognosis of NSCLC patients. The univariate analysis revealed that the prognosis of NSCLC patients was correlated with T stage (p = 0.042), lymph node metastasis (p = 0.007), metastasis (p = 0.009), pathological differentiation (p = 0.001), and CMTM6 expression level (p < 0.001). In addition, multivariate analysis indicated that CMTM6 was an independent prognostic factor for NSCLC patients (p = 0.002). CMTM6 expression may have the potential to be a biomarker assisting in disease monitoring and prognosis in NSCLC.
